- Description: Buddhists with elaborately decorated howdah, drums and parasol. Personal caption: "Buddhists with the parasol and the howdah they carried in a procession up the Himalayan Mountains at Darjeeling. Lieutenant William Hughes earlier had seen the procession winding up a mountain trail below Darjeeling and the marchers actually walked up through the clouds. The first time Lt. Hughes knew they were in the vicinity was when he saw two human hands (belonging to one of the Buddhist monks) reaching up through the clouds in supplication. It was a startling and awesome sight." Darjeeling, India.
